Types of research

There are essentially two approaches to the cancer problem namely prevention and treatment. Advances in these areas depend on the information that research provides. In Ireland, as elsewhere, the following types of cancer research are being actively pursued:

  • Edipemiological research: to identify risk factors for various cancers so that the disease may be prevented.
  • Basic laboratory research: to identify the cellular mechanism of cancer in order to unravel the mystery of why some cells behave abnormally and become cancerous.
  • Clinical research: to identify the most effective therapy and the most effective combination of therapies.
